Transaction a1a8eff21f68dc85f57cfc65259cc040e2588185c220b740faa045d7fd68bbd9

1 Input
2 Outputs
  • a1a8eff21f68dc85f57cfc65259cc040e2588185c220b740faa045d7fd68bbd9:0
  • value  57908126
    address  3H57wtLXqM1Az6oueMn2rUuVavKZ8yutCT
  • a1a8eff21f68dc85f57cfc65259cc040e2588185c220b740faa045d7fd68bbd9:1
  • value  4066779057
    address  1U81JRUEFiRwk6cyatedV9ETDxtbXMP9J